Accusations/threats from host

Hey all-

I'm curious if anyone else has dealt with this before. My boyfriend and I stayed at an airbnb last weekend for 4 nights. The whole experience was weird - the actual host didn't show up until the last night, he offered us weed, the hosting was left up to a girl who slept on the couch and was gone at weird hours, they never locked the place, etc. - but it was a great location and we didn't plan on being around much anyways, so we put up with it. Now, 4 days later, the host is accusing us of stealing his stuff and disturbing his other guest. He keeps saying that he will find out who we are and we will get what's coming to us. Airbnb keeps saying they'll call me back later, but doesn't seem to want to help or even listen to what I have to say. Has anybody else dealt with wild accusations and threats from their host? Did airbnb help or should I involve the police?

@Emily191, do you have those conversations by phone or on the airbnb message thread, in writing?

 

What you should do is:

don't take any more phone calls from him.

Write him by airbnb message thread a summary of your experience: 

"Your calls / acusation are disturbing, therefore I'd like to summarize how we lived the experience:

We did not meet you at arrival.

The place was not completely what we expected,  especially concerning the habit to leave the house door unlocked, but pleasant enough.

When you visited, you offered us drugs, which we declined.

We did not steal anything and no reclamation was brought to our attention whilst we were there.

We ask you not to contact us any more and not to make any more threats."

 

After that, either he stops or he will send you a well felt letter of insults in Writing, by airbnb, which would be best or by sms. (Had that with a guest). 

 

After that letter of insults, you flag him in the profile, with the little flag icon, in the conversation, if he wrote on airbnb. You can take screenshots from sms messagesand send them to airbnb, when you are in mail contact. 

You write to the person again, that at the next contact, you will go to the police with all the messages.

 

Airbnb can block a contact between you, but they have no influence over other channels like the phone. 

If a member writes insults, the profile is usually blocked or removed, especially if there are threats.

 

If there were different guests at the same time, it's possible that things disappeared and he blames it at one of them or all of them. A calm, stern approach should help.
